Output 587622f3e95fdccc725cc29c5038508248dc9660f566cadcc0b870c03900f043:3

value
136106
script pubkey
OP_0 OP_PUSHBYTES_20 a1c6f6523b78c4eef5f90758f991f9c4ae2ca084
address
bc1q58r0v53m0rzwaa0eqav0ny0ecjhzegyy0thavw
transaction
587622f3e95fdccc725cc29c5038508248dc9660f566cadcc0b870c03900f043
spent
true